Sí lo creo. Y mientras VBA esté incluido en Ms Office, todo estará bien y se podrá crear aplicaciones o libros automatizados que facilitan los proceso de manejo de datos... Saludos Sergio, y que sigas emprendiendo y publicando videos de EXCEL....
Creo que VBA Compiler es la mejor solución para ofuscar código. Yo he roto varios candados de código ofuscado con el software "Unviewable + VBA" sin ningún problema, pero en este caso que el código se convierta .DLL representa otro reto. ¡Buen video, Sergio!
EXCELENTE!!!!!!!!! Ya le estoy comprando! Me sirve muchísimo para que al compilarlo, no solamente sea ilegible mi código, sino también para que no puedan modificar la fecha de caducidad y borrado que establezco por macros. MIL GRACIAS POR EL DATO!!!!!!
Hola, Sergio. Ese vídeo está EXCELente. Gracias por tomarte el tiempo de probar ese programa y crear el vídeo y compartirlo con nosotros. Muy bien explicado y resumida la forma como funciona el VbaCompiler.
Saludos Sergio, excelente material y video tutorial.- Soy desarrolador de aplicaciones con macros desde Lotus 123 y las primeras versiones de Ms Excel hasta el presente.- He aprendido mucho de tus enseñanzas y estaba esperando conocer la manera de poder compilar o convertir en ejecutables archivos de Excel con el fin de impedir el acceso al código fuente.- Esto que hoy muestras es un inicio.- Gracias por compartir conocimientos.
Gracias por ese aporte al igual que muchos eh aprendido y sigo aprendiendo de ti, incluso llevar tu curso de macros me ha servido mucho para poder adentrarme en otros lenguajes de programación. Sldos desde Perú.
Gracias a las macros pude generar un sistema para hacer modificaciones masivas de archivos de texto, lo que me generó ahorros de tiempo brutales, las macros de Excel son lo mejor.
Sergio, excelente video, he aprendido macros gracias a vos y a tus colegas, cada día sigo aprendiendo y aumentado mi saber , muchas gracias por dejar siempre tus macros libres , abrazo enorme
Yo lo he comprado en versión Original, y efectivamente el código VBA se compila a C sin lugar a duda. Sin embargo discrepo con decir que se recomienda para proyectos grandes, por ejemplo si se compila un Sistema Contable que tiene miles y miles de macros, formularios, referencias, etc, el VBA Compiler compilará una buena parte y otras estarán mal compiladas, o algunas funciones VBA no se pudieron compilar por no ser compatibles con C, esto es una realidad. Sin embargo para proyectos pequeños, como un módulo si es recomendable. Saludos.
Muchas gracias Sergio por compartir esta herramienta, es uno de los puntos débiles de las macros, yo trabajo haciendo herramientas en excel para empresas y hace tiempo estoy detrás de alguna solución eficiente. Me gusto mucho esta así que voy a probarla! Si puedes traer más soluciones relacionadas con la seguridad estaría genial! Vi una solución que estaba bastante buena que era con certificados de excel, quizás puedas hacer un video sobre eso.
Hola sergio desde Argentina mis felicitaciones por tu canal y lo que enseñas cada dia . soy un ferviente seguidor de tus videos y explicaciones. Te comento como motivacion para un nuevo video, por que tal ves le suceda a muchos se trata de como realizar las instrucciones relacionadas a un formulario donde hay varios txtbox algunos de ellos deben ser llenados automaticamente con valores digitados en otros hay en internes ejemplos con calculos en tablas o programacion de dichas celda de la tabla pero no vi un calculo automatico en un formulario ( surgen errores de coincidencia de tipo , . de error con el formato moneda etc ) un saludo y abrazo .LuisSma
Excelente!! muy buena alternativa para un problema real. Podría ser ser que este código compilado sea más rápido en ejecución? que directamente ejecutando desde el vba de excel?
Gracias Sergio me parece muy interesante, si hubiera otra aplicacion que no genere esos 2 archivos adicionales ya que el usuario podria borrarlos de casualidad o no copiarlos
Unweable + es inseguro con un click le quito el bloqueo de codigo. Es preferible vba compiler pero esta muy costoso por q en mi pais el dolalar ta caro
buenos días Sergio. cordial saludo. exite una macro o forma de prohibir el acceso de un archivo excel cuándo es copiado e instalado en otro ordenador a menos que sea autorizado o instalado manualmente. esto es para caso de robo de información. muchas gracias por todos los tutoriales y videos de información. saludos.
Buenas tardes Sergio, desde Chile quiero agradecerte por todos los videos que sirven mucho y al mismo tiempo quisiera saber si existe la manera de que mi formulario visual basic excel sólo funcione en mi computador y si alguien lo copia en otro equipo no pueda ejecutarlo o le solicite contraseña para poder abrir y trabajar en el, desde ya muchas gracias
Buenas Alejandro, gracias por el vídeo, interesante como es habitual, solo una duda, he intentado descargar el archivo Excel que compilas que contiene código para dar de altas, eliminar y modificar filas en tablas, ya que en el vídeo indicas que está disponible para su descarga en el vídeo o en la web, pero no lo he encontrado, serían tan amable de facilitar un link para poder descargarlo? Gracias de antemano y un saludo.
Hola hice los pasos para ponerle contraseña al codigo del excel vba project pero ahora al querer verlo para realizar cambios no me es visible. Como lo arreglo? Saludos
Hola como se encuentra? tengo un sistema en Excel y Python el cual lo estoy vendiendo o lo estoy alquilando, pero corro el riesgo que lo desbloqueen y analicen las formulas, como puedo bloquearlo de forma segura tanto en macros como la estructura del archivo en las formulas,? y al momento de alquilarlo, se puede marcar que solo trabaje en un pc
300 dolares la licencia para compilar 400 dolares es tiene las funciones para que no se pueda usar en otra pc y poner licencia por fecha... Esta bueno el programa pero el precio no me gusta. Ya que soy colombiano :(
Es muy buena esta función pero lo que no me gusta es el precio. Son 1'600 000 pesos colombianos la licencia standar. La pro vale.2 millones. De pesos .. son casi como 2 salarios. Minimos
El otro día fui a una librería y compré un par de portaminas y borradores. Cada vez que le preguntaba por el precio de algo se metía a su ordenador y me decía los precios. Mi mamá tiene un polibrubro grande y hay veces que no se acuerda los precios de algunas cosas y termina vendiendo productos al valor del que los compró. Si tuviera que buscar en UA-cam el tipo de tablilla o herramienta de Excel para crear una lista de precios ¿Qué debería escribir en el buscador?
Sí, claro, pero, con esa herramienta que menciona Sergio ya ni falta hace que le pongas contraseña a la macro, pues cuando alguien mire el código lo que verá es un código ofuscado: gran parte del código ya no lo verás como era antes, sino que en su lugar verás una serie de declaraciones y llamadas API a la librería DLL que fue creada por el programa.
👍 Dale LIKE al video si piensas que las macros todavía tienen mucho tiempo de vida!!
Y si no, también dale LIKE, no cuesta nada.
Sí lo creo. Y mientras VBA esté incluido en Ms Office, todo estará bien y se podrá crear aplicaciones o libros automatizados que facilitan los proceso de manejo de datos... Saludos Sergio, y que sigas emprendiendo y publicando videos de EXCEL....
Diste en el clavo!
Ya hará un tiempo que empecé viendo tus cursos. Estoy empezando un negocio de vba y la verdad que te estoy super agradecido.
Creo que VBA Compiler es la mejor solución para ofuscar código.
Yo he roto varios candados de código ofuscado con el software "Unviewable + VBA" sin ningún problema, pero en este caso que el código se convierta .DLL representa otro reto.
¡Buen video, Sergio!
EXCELENTE!!!!!!!!! Ya le estoy comprando! Me sirve muchísimo para que al compilarlo, no solamente sea ilegible mi código, sino también para que no puedan modificar la fecha de caducidad y borrado que establezco por macros. MIL GRACIAS POR EL DATO!!!!!!
Fecha de caducidad? Jajaja
Grande Sergio !!! Me salva la seguridad de que el usuario no vea las instrucciones.
Es verdad. Es muy fácil sacar códigos.
Yo he hecho eso lamentablemente. Pero no lo comercializó solo lo mejoro para mis necesidades.
Copia y mejora... Y has compartido algo de lo que has echo o aprendido con otros?
Sergio como siempre eres genial, solo nuestras información super importante, mil gracias, como dices " Es una solución definitiva"
Hola, Sergio. Ese vídeo está EXCELente. Gracias por tomarte el tiempo de probar ese programa y crear el vídeo y compartirlo con nosotros. Muy bien explicado y resumida la forma como funciona el VbaCompiler.
Gracias a ti por el dato.
Saludos Sergio, excelente material y video tutorial.- Soy desarrolador de aplicaciones con macros desde Lotus 123 y las primeras versiones de Ms Excel hasta el presente.- He aprendido mucho de tus enseñanzas y estaba esperando conocer la manera de poder compilar o convertir en ejecutables archivos de Excel con el fin de impedir el acceso al código fuente.- Esto que hoy muestras es un inicio.- Gracias por compartir conocimientos.
Sergio muy buen video. Gracias. Nivel avanzado cuando me dedico a Programar. Gracias
Gracias por ese aporte al igual que muchos eh aprendido y sigo aprendiendo de ti, incluso llevar tu curso de macros me ha servido mucho para poder adentrarme en otros lenguajes de programación.
Sldos desde Perú.
Gracias a las macros pude generar un sistema para hacer modificaciones masivas de archivos de texto, lo que me generó ahorros de tiempo brutales, las macros de Excel son lo mejor.
Sergio, excelente video, he aprendido macros gracias a vos y a tus colegas, cada día sigo aprendiendo y aumentado mi saber , muchas gracias por dejar siempre tus macros libres , abrazo enorme
Yo lo he comprado en versión Original, y efectivamente el código VBA se compila a C sin lugar a duda.
Sin embargo discrepo con decir que se recomienda para proyectos grandes, por ejemplo si se compila un Sistema Contable que tiene miles y miles de macros, formularios, referencias, etc, el VBA Compiler compilará una buena parte y otras estarán mal compiladas, o algunas funciones VBA no se pudieron compilar por no ser compatibles con C, esto es una realidad.
Sin embargo para proyectos pequeños, como un módulo si es recomendable.
Saludos.
Correcto lo que mencionas. Yo me refería al tema de evaluar la inversión de la compra y la venta del sistema.
Así que chiste... Mejor me voy por ofuscar código y agrego la protección normal de siempre y me ahorro unos dólares.
Excelente información!. saludos
Mil gracias amigo mio, como siempre muy buen contenido ayudandonos siempre
Muchas gracias por compartir. Que detallazo.
Muchas gracias Sergio por compartir esta herramienta, es uno de los puntos débiles de las macros, yo trabajo haciendo herramientas en excel para empresas y hace tiempo estoy detrás de alguna solución eficiente. Me gusto mucho esta así que voy a probarla!
Si puedes traer más soluciones relacionadas con la seguridad estaría genial! Vi una solución que estaba bastante buena que era con certificados de excel, quizás puedas hacer un video sobre eso.
Wow! De verdad, no sabía que la protección propia de VBA era fácil de quitar!!!!
Triste, pero cierto.
Excelente porfesor
Gracias, sumamente valioso y de gran utilidad. Saludos
¡Buena información, Sergio! Gracias 👍
Gracias y bendiciones
A ti Freddy.
Interesante, que ya podamos proteger las macros....
Así es amigo.
Hola sergio desde Argentina mis felicitaciones por tu canal y lo que enseñas cada dia . soy un ferviente seguidor de tus videos y explicaciones. Te comento como motivacion para un nuevo video, por que tal ves le suceda a muchos se trata de como realizar las instrucciones relacionadas a un formulario donde hay varios txtbox algunos de ellos deben ser llenados automaticamente con valores digitados en otros hay en internes ejemplos con calculos en tablas o programacion de dichas celda de la tabla pero no vi un calculo automatico en un formulario ( surgen errores de coincidencia de tipo , . de error con el formato moneda etc ) un saludo y abrazo .LuisSma
Excelente propuesta, gracias.
Felicitaciones Sergio buen video
Excelente!! muy buena alternativa para un problema real. Podría ser ser que este código compilado sea más rápido en ejecución? que directamente ejecutando desde el vba de excel?
Sergio, excelente canal, muchas gracias por el tiempo y esfuerzo que nos brindas. Una pregunta, que recomiendas? VBA Compiler o unviewable?
VBA compiler
Gracias Sergio me parece muy interesante, si hubiera otra aplicacion que no genere esos 2 archivos adicionales ya que el usuario podria borrarlos de casualidad o no copiarlos
Por eso mismo, al usuario de me c avisas que esos archivos no deben manipularse y si lo hacen requerirá un mantenimiento con con su respectivo $$$
Ahora sí puedo decir que ya e visto todo, jejeje
No imaginé poder compilar código de vba de exce
¿También hay algo así en access?
Hola Sergio, cual es mejor a tu criterio y porque, el Unviewable + o vba Compiler?
Unweable + es inseguro con un click le quito el bloqueo de codigo. Es preferible vba compiler pero esta muy costoso por q en mi pais el dolalar ta caro
Exce;lente !!!... te pregunto algo... protege tanto el codigo en los formularios + Modulos + Hojas de excel ?.... gracias !
Espero que ya hayas visto el video. Ahí hablo de todo eso.
La protección es buena, sin embargo en un intento excesivo, el código si se puede ver finalmente
Con visual basic 6.0 puedes generar el codigo en DLL y consumirlo en vba, asi no lo ve nadie y es gratis desde vb 6.0
Podrias explicarnos como funciona porfa 🤝
Alguien que si sabe!
buenos días Sergio.
cordial saludo.
exite una macro o forma de prohibir el acceso de un archivo excel cuándo es copiado e instalado en otro ordenador a menos que sea autorizado o instalado manualmente.
esto es para caso de robo de información.
muchas gracias por todos los tutoriales y videos de información.
saludos.
Buenas tardes Sergio, desde Chile quiero agradecerte por todos los videos que sirven mucho y al mismo tiempo quisiera saber si existe la manera de que mi formulario visual basic excel sólo funcione en mi computador y si alguien lo copia en otro equipo no pueda ejecutarlo o le solicite contraseña para poder abrir y trabajar en el, desde ya muchas gracias
Si es posible... Pero una vez accediendo al código ya fue tu protección...
pregunta, existe algun compiler que me traduzca el codigo de la macro a versions anteriores de xls?
Es interesante la protección, sin embargo, a muchas personas no les gustaría el archivo adicional, al menos no en la misma carpeta
Buenas Alejandro, gracias por el vídeo, interesante como es habitual, solo una duda, he intentado descargar el archivo Excel que compilas que contiene código para dar de altas, eliminar y modificar filas en tablas, ya que en el vídeo indicas que está disponible para su descarga en el vídeo o en la web, pero no lo he encontrado, serían tan amable de facilitar un link para poder descargarlo? Gracias de antemano y un saludo.
Gracias Juan. Ya tienes el link en la descripción de este video.
@@SergioAlejandroCampos que rapidez, muchísimas gracias.
se puede usar la aplicación para romper la ofuscación?
Funciona tambien para compilar archivos de PowerPoint o Word con macros?
Creo que no.
Hola sergio, me gustaria saber cómo puedo Transformar la Tabla en una con Formato de Tabla con dos líneas de encabezado? Gracias
¿Existe algo similar la Access?
Pan comido ese VbaCompiler!!
Hola hice los pasos para ponerle contraseña al codigo del excel vba project pero ahora al querer verlo para realizar cambios no me es visible. Como lo arreglo? Saludos
Dejará ilegible una fecha, en caso de tener un archivo con macro para fecha de caducidad?
También la tiene.
Buena info, pero como feedback, al menos bajo mis percepción eres bastante redundante
Gracias por tu comentario.
Hola como se encuentra? tengo un sistema en Excel y Python el cual lo estoy vendiendo o lo estoy alquilando, pero corro el riesgo que lo desbloqueen y analicen las formulas, como puedo bloquearlo de forma segura tanto en macros como la estructura del archivo en las formulas,? y al momento de alquilarlo, se puede marcar que solo trabaje en un pc
Hazlo web y asunto arreglado!
300 dolares la licencia para compilar
400 dolares es tiene las funciones para que no se pueda usar en otra pc y poner licencia por fecha...
Esta bueno el programa pero el precio no me gusta. Ya que soy colombiano :(
Es muy buena esta función pero lo que no me gusta es el precio. Son 1'600 000 pesos colombianos la licencia standar. La pro vale.2 millones. De pesos .. son casi como 2 salarios. Minimos
Es por año? Cierto?
es mejor unviewable o esta ?
Este es más seguro.
@@SergioAlejandroCampos Gracias es lo que estoy viendo pero su precio es muy alto
Unviewable también es buen opción y más barato.
Excelente, si la usuaria y mi nivel en macros VBA es de: "ayudame no entiendo"🙈
El otro día fui a una librería y compré un par de portaminas y borradores. Cada vez que le preguntaba por el precio de algo se metía a su ordenador y me decía los precios.
Mi mamá tiene un polibrubro grande y hay veces que no se acuerda los precios de algunas cosas y termina vendiendo productos al valor del que los compró.
Si tuviera que buscar en UA-cam el tipo de tablilla o herramienta de Excel para crear una lista de precios ¿Qué debería escribir en el buscador?
Podrías buscar algo como "Punto de ventas en Excel"
Muy Buen Video Sergio pero la Contraseña en Excel se Puede Romper.
Sí, claro, pero, con esa herramienta que menciona Sergio ya ni falta hace que le pongas contraseña a la macro, pues cuando alguien mire el código lo que verá es un código ofuscado: gran parte del código ya no lo verás como era antes, sino que en su lugar verás una serie de declaraciones y llamadas API a la librería DLL que fue creada por el programa.
god bless u xdd